Web6 uur geleden · The City of Rhinelander will be planting more than triple the number of trees it usually does this year. Rhinelander City Forester Tom Jerow says in past years the city would plant between zero and 30 trees in a year. This year, the city plans to plant 100 trees. It’s thanks in part to a $25,000 grant the city got from the Wisconsin DNR. WebLarge deciduous trees planted on the east, west, and northwest sides of your home create soothing shade from the hot summer sun and reduce summer air conditioning costs by up to 35% Plant trees to shade your air conditioner to help keep it cooler and running more efficiently. Use less energy for yourself and your utility company.
